What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a promotions event coordinator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Promotions Event Coordinator, you need strong organizational skills, creativity, and experience in marketing or event management, typically supported by a relevant deg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with event management software, social media platforms, and budgeting tools is often required. Excellent communication, problem-solving abilities, and attention to detail help you manage logistics and engage audiences effectively. These skills are crucial for ensuring successful event execution, positive brand representation, and measurable promotional outcomes.

What are common challenges faced by professionals in promotions event roles, and how can they be effectively managed?

Promotions Event professionals often encounter challenges such as tight deadlines, last-minute changes, and coordinating with multiple stakeholders, including vendors, clients, and on-site staff. Effective time management and clear communication are essential to ensure smooth event execution. Building strong relationships with reliable partners and having contingency plans in place can help mitigate unexpected issues, such as weather disruptions or technical difficulties. Staying adaptable and solution-oriented is key to delivering successful promotional events.

What is a promotions event?

Promotions Event jobs involve planning, organizing, and executing events or activities designed to market products, services, or brands to the public. People in these roles may work at trade shows, festivals, retail stores, or special events to engage potential customers, distribute promotional materials, and create positive brand experiences. These positions often require strong communication skills, creativity, and the ability to work well in fast-paced environments. They are typically part-time or temporary, making them popular for students or those seeking flexible work.

ABOUT CHIEF'S

Chief's on Broadway is a six-story bar and live music venue celebrating the ever-expanding musical legacy of Eric Church. Set in the heart of downtown Nashville, Chief's brings together music, design, and culinary offerings for an unmatched entertainment experience in Music City. The first floor houses a broadcast studio, home to Church's Outsiders Radio on SiriusXM, with the capability to host programming from a range of media partners. Food and drink are available throughout the venue, along with a new street-facing frozen Greek yogurt walk-up window from Nashville-based Culture Club. The third and fourth floors hold a ticketed live music venue that has hosted residencies from Eric Church, among others. Beginning September 2026, Miami-based Palm Tree Club will take over the rooftop, adding a new dimension to the venue. Chief's is located at the corner of 2nd Avenue and Broadway.
